About the Role
Opensourced® is partnered with a leading secure-tech consultancy seeking a Senior DevOps Engineer to join their growing Central Government programmes.
You’ll be responsible for designing, building, and evolving AWS-based cloud infrastructure that is reliable, scalable, and security-driven. This is a hands-on position where you’ll deliver modern automation and observability practices, while also mentoring junior engineers.

What You’ll Be Doing
- Designing, implementing, and optimising AWS environments
- Deploying & managing Kubernetes clusters with Helm & Docker
- Driving automation and Infrastructure as Code with Terraform
- Building CI/CD pipelines and enabling secure delivery practices
- Implementing observability with CloudWatch, Grafana & ELK
- Supporting junior engineers through mentoring & knowledge-sharing
Core Skills & Experience
- Strong AWS engineering background
- Proficiency with Kubernetes, Docker, Helm
- Infrastructure as Code with Terraform
- CI/CD pipeline development (GitLab, Jenkins, etc.)
- Observability/monitoring tools (CloudWatch, Grafana, ELK)
- Automation/config management (Ansible, Puppet, Chef)
- UK Security Clearance (SC) required – sole British nationals only
